Output 08baf8b26d1ff71fa193c980f902c62e372cf4e98b01e7acc855fbbd5f6e17be:1

value
2383996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dbe5e020eddce5c4fbae116512e7e6e39ef81f2 OP_EQUAL
address
32wgkz1mMhfVVAzwAHstwfvSrLSP5keWhF
transaction
08baf8b26d1ff71fa193c980f902c62e372cf4e98b01e7acc855fbbd5f6e17be
spent
true